Having spent her "restricted licence" for a couple of years on her "Babyblue Madness", her 150cc MZ, Katrin wanted a "real" motorcycle after having her full license.
Leftover from the C652 production run was a sole spare frame, a couple of swinging arms, engines, forks, wheels, brakes etc, etc.
"Why don't you build a bike for yourself from it?" her father suggested. And that is exactly what Katrin did.
The only big item that had to be made was the aluminium petrol tank- there was no spare one. Apart from some very small fittings everything else was there, so Katrin spent a few enjoyable weeks on and off assembling her own bike. There are occasional advantages having a father who owns a motorcycle firm...
